腾讯云轻量应用服务器完全支持安装Docker。这不仅是因为轻量应用服务器本身提供了灵活的系统配置和环境支持,还因为Docker作为一款流行的容器化技术,能够显著提升开发与部署效率,而腾讯云为了满足用户的多样化需求,自然会确保其产品兼容这一重要工具。
安装Docker的步骤
- 选择操作系统:首先,在创建轻量应用服务器时,可以选择适合安装Docker的操作系统,如Ubuntu、CentOS等。
- 更新系统软件包:登录到服务器后,使用
sudo apt-get update(对于Debian或Ubuntu系统)或sudo yum update(对于CentOS系统)命令来更新系统软件包列表。 - 安装Docker:
- 对于Ubuntu,可以通过官方推荐的方式安装Docker,即先添加Docker的官方GPG密钥,然后添加Docker的APT仓库,最后安装Docker。
- 对于CentOS,可以通过执行
sudo yum install -y docker命令来安装Docker。
- 启动Docker服务:安装完成后,使用
sudo systemctl start docker命令启动Docker服务,并使用sudo systemctl enable docker命令设置Docker随系统启动自动运行。 - 验证安装:通过执行
docker --version命令来检查Docker是否安装成功,以及当前安装的Docker版本。
使用Docker的优势
- 资源隔离:Docker容器提供了一种轻量级的虚拟化方式,每个容器都有自己独立的文件系统、网络接口等,从而实现了良好的资源隔离。
- 快速部署:Docker镜像包含了运行应用程序所需的所有依赖,使得应用可以在任何支持Docker的环境中快速部署。
- 易于扩展:基于Docker的应用可以很容易地进行水平扩展,只需启动更多的容器实例即可。
- 持续集成与交付:Docker与CI/CD流程结合,可以实现自动化构建、测试和部署,提高开发效率。
注意事项
虽然腾讯云轻量应用服务器支持安装Docker,但在实际操作中,用户需要注意以下几点:
- 资源限制:轻量应用服务器通常有固定的CPU、内存和磁盘空间限制,因此在设计Docker容器时需要考虑这些资源的合理分配。
- 安全性:运行Docker容器时,应确保容器的安全性,比如使用最新的镜像、定期更新容器内的软件包、限制容器对主机系统的访问权限等。
- 监控与维护:定期检查Docker容器的运行状态,及时处理可能出现的问题,确保服务稳定运行。
总之,腾讯云轻量应用服务器不仅支持安装Docker,而且通过合理配置和管理,可以充分利用Docker带来的优势,提高应用的开发和部署效率。
轻量云Cloud